Handover: Rateparrot parity checker

Taking over from me is straightforward. Rateparrot scrapes rates for partner hotels every 20 minutes and flags any channel undercutting the direct price by more than 2%. False positives usually come from stale cache entries on the Brindlemoor channel — purge and re-run before escalating. Alerts route to the parity queue; support owns triage, engineering owns scraper fixes. The scheduler and thresholds live in the ops repo. Current deployed configuration follows:

service settings:
[sorys]
port = 8000
team = eliius
host = sorys.novacstack.example
region = south-3
access_code = ac_f66665
timeout_ms = 250

Subject: DR drill next Thursday — SignalFold dedup service

Hi all,

Welcome aboard. Next Thursday we run the quarterly disaster-recovery drill for SignalFold, our on-call alert deduplicator. We'll fail over to the Larkmoor replica, replay an hour of alert traffic, and confirm suppression rules survive the switch. New folks shadow the drill lead; no action needed beyond joining the bridge. To unlock the drill-only recovery vault, use the passphrase below.

strongbox words: druath-quenael

During the quarterly audit, we found that the Lanternwick rollout service in the secondary region no longer matches the approved baseline. Percentage-ramp defaults and the kill-switch timeout were edited manually outside the change pipeline, which bypasses security review. No evidence of malicious intent, but the drift means production flags could ramp faster than policy allows. Please verify each divergent key against the approved baseline. The current deployed values are shown below.

config for tagaf-bawif:
[norok]
host = norok.ordinworks.local
user = norok_svc
database = norok_prod

## Image Slimming Verification

After slimming the Hollowbark base image, the scanner stage must re-verify that no build tooling or shell utilities remain in the final layer. The Thorngate attestation service records each verified digest. The slimming job authenticates to Thorngate with a scoped internal credential; reviewers should confirm the scope is read-attest plus write-digest only. Supply the job with the key below.

app token of fajop-fahif = qvz4-AnML